73 Revere Street has 15 homes with 0 beds, 1 beds, and 2 beds. Units range from 275 to 848 square feet. Residents have access to Laundry, Hot Water, and a Garden Area. The association provides Laundry and Hot Water services and a Garden Area for residents. The area includes Golf, a Bike Path, Highway Access, a House of Worship, Public Transportation, and a Park. A Bike Path forms part of the community features. Public Transportation serves local routes. A Park offers outdoor space. These features support daily needs and recreation. Pets are allowed with restrictions. The community is not a senior community. Residents find a range of unit sizes across the 15 homes. Beacon Hill is a historic, brick-lined neighborhood near the Massachusetts State House and the Charles River. The area shows narrow streets, old gas lamps, and Federal-style rowhouses that date back to the 19th century. Visitors stroll along Charles Street for cafés, art galleries, bakeries, small shops, and well-known restaurants. This district sits next to Boston Common and park paths, which offer green space and river views for walkers. Commuters use the Red Line, nearby bus routes, and bike lanes for fast access to downtown and other neighborhoods.
